手工修復數(shù)據(jù)庫文件
瀏覽量: 次 發(fā)布日期:2023-12-17 10:48:32
手工修復數(shù)據(jù)庫文件

一、數(shù)據(jù)庫文件損壞原因

1. 系統(tǒng)故障:服務(wù)器崩潰、硬件故障等可能導致數(shù)據(jù)庫文件損壞。
3. 病毒感染:某些病毒或惡意軟件可能導致數(shù)據(jù)庫文件損壞。
4. 操作失誤:例如,誤刪除或誤修改數(shù)據(jù)庫文件可能導致?lián)p壞。
二、數(shù)據(jù)庫文件修復工具

1. sql server Maageme Sudio (SSMS):對于Microsof SQL Server數(shù)據(jù)庫,可以使用SSMS進行修復。
2. MySQL Workbech:對于MySQL數(shù)據(jù)庫,可以使用MySQL Workbech進行修復。
3. Oracle SQL Developer:對于Oracle數(shù)據(jù)庫,可以使用Oracle SQL Developer進行修復。
4. 其他第三方工具:如DBArisa、Toad Daa Tools等,也可以用于修復數(shù)據(jù)庫文件。
三、修復前的準備工作

1. 備份數(shù)據(jù):在進行修復之前,務(wù)必備份數(shù)據(jù)庫文件,以防修復過程中出現(xiàn)意外情況導致數(shù)據(jù)丟失。
2. 停止使用數(shù)據(jù)庫:在進行修復之前,建議停止所有對數(shù)據(jù)庫的讀寫操作,以避免修復過程中數(shù)據(jù)被覆蓋或修改。
3. 了解損壞情況:在修復之前,需要了解數(shù)據(jù)庫文件損壞的具體情況,以便選擇合適的修復工具和修復方法。
四、修復操作步驟

1. 啟動修復工具:根據(jù)所使用的數(shù)據(jù)庫類型和修復工具,啟動相應(yīng)的修復工具。
2. 選擇損壞的數(shù)據(jù)庫文件:在修復工具中選擇需要修復的數(shù)據(jù)庫文件。
3. 進行修復操作:根據(jù)修復工具的提示和功能,進行相應(yīng)的修復操作。例如,對于SQL Server數(shù)據(jù)庫,可以使用SSMS的“還原”功能進行修復。對于MySQL數(shù)據(jù)庫,可以使用MySQL Workbech的“數(shù)據(jù)導入”功能進行修復。對于Oracle數(shù)據(jù)庫,可以使用Oracle SQL Developer的“導入導出”功能進行修復。
4. 完成修復:根據(jù)修復工具的提示和功能,完成修復操作。例如,對于SQL Server數(shù)據(jù)庫,可以使用SSMS的“導出”功能將數(shù)據(jù)導出到一個新數(shù)據(jù)庫文件中,并關(guān)閉原始數(shù)據(jù)庫文件的讀取權(quán)限。對于MySQL數(shù)據(jù)庫,可以使用MySQL Workbech的“備份”功能將數(shù)據(jù)備份到一個新數(shù)據(jù)庫文件中,并關(guān)閉原始數(shù)據(jù)庫文件的讀取權(quán)限。對于Oracle數(shù)據(jù)庫,可以使用Oracle SQL Developer的“導出”功能將數(shù)據(jù)導出到一個新數(shù)據(jù)庫文件中,并關(guān)閉原始數(shù)據(jù)庫文件的讀取權(quán)限。
5. 驗證修復結(jié)果:在完成修復后,需要對修復結(jié)果進行驗證。可以通過對比修復前后的數(shù)據(jù)是否一致、查詢結(jié)果是否正常等方法來進行驗證。
6. 重啟數(shù)據(jù)庫服務(wù):如果需要在服務(wù)器上使用修復后的數(shù)據(jù)庫文件,需要重新啟動數(shù)據(jù)庫服務(wù)。例如,對于SQL Server數(shù)據(jù)庫,可以使用SSMS的“啟動”功能重新啟動服務(wù)。對于MySQL數(shù)據(jù)庫,需要在命令行或系統(tǒng)管理器中重啟MySQL服務(wù)。對于Oracle數(shù)據(jù)庫,需要在命令行或系統(tǒng)管理器中重啟Oracle服務(wù)。
五、修復過程中的注意事項

1. 保持冷靜:在修復過程中保持冷靜非常重要,不要因為情緒緊張而做出錯誤的操作。
2. 仔細閱讀提示信息:在修復過程中仔細閱讀提示信息非常重要,不要忽略任何細節(jié)和提示信息。
3. 備份重要數(shù)據(jù):在修復過程中備份重要數(shù)據(jù)非常重要,以免因為意外情況導致數(shù)據(jù)丟失或損壞。
. 達夢數(shù)據(jù)庫重啟,達夢數(shù)據(jù)庫重啟操作指南與注意事項
. 數(shù)據(jù)庫論文參考文獻,數(shù)據(jù)庫論文參考文獻綜述
. oracle11g修復,Oracle 11g TNS-12545錯誤排查與修復指南
. 控制器壞了如何修復視頻,控制器故障排查與視頻修復技巧解析
. 內(nèi)存數(shù)據(jù)庫排行,揭秘行業(yè)領(lǐng)先者
. 達夢數(shù)據(jù)庫comment報錯,達夢數(shù)據(jù)庫comment錯誤解析與應(yīng)對策略
. 磁盤陣列壞了怎么修復啊,RAID磁盤陣列故障診斷與修復全攻略
. 戴爾筆記本硬盤損壞怎么辦,戴爾筆記本硬盤故障排查與修復指南
. 達夢數(shù)據(jù)庫啟動過程中會加載哪些文件,達夢數(shù)據(jù)庫啟動文件加載解析
. 數(shù)據(jù)恢復中心有哪些,揭秘硬盤故障與數(shù)據(jù)丟失的解決方案n2. 硬盤數(shù)據(jù)恢復攻略:數(shù)據(jù)恢
. 戴爾筆記本硬盤損壞修復,戴爾筆記本硬盤故障排查與修復指南
. oracle數(shù)據(jù)庫數(shù)據(jù)恢復,Oracle數(shù)據(jù)庫數(shù)據(jù)恢復策略與實戰(zhàn)指南
. 硬盤數(shù)據(jù)恢復修復團隊,硬盤數(shù)據(jù)恢復修復團隊的專業(yè)守護
. 硬盤數(shù)據(jù)恢復維修培訓,掌握數(shù)據(jù)拯救與設(shè)備修復的奧秘
. 硬盤數(shù)據(jù)恢復后文件損壞怎么辦,硬盤數(shù)據(jù)恢復后文件損壞的應(yīng)對策略與修復方法
. sqlserver誤刪數(shù)據(jù)庫怎么恢復,全面解析與實操步驟
. 達夢數(shù)據(jù)庫dca證書含金量,國產(chǎn)數(shù)據(jù)庫領(lǐng)域職業(yè)發(fā)展的敲門磚與能力認證
. 達夢數(shù)據(jù)庫數(shù)據(jù)恢復,達夢數(shù)據(jù)庫數(shù)據(jù)恢復策略與操作指南
. 達夢數(shù)據(jù)庫和mysql區(qū)別,特性對比與選擇指南
